Property description
This unique, beautifully presented, characterful, end-of-terrace Victorian family home lies in a quiet cul-de-sac and has been stylishly refurbished to provide excellent practical living and entertaining space accessed through a secure front garden where the thianosis hedge flowers in spring whilst growing up the facade, passion flower and fruit appear in summer!
A small curtained hallway takes you into a large, cosy and elegant double reception room with oak flooring, wood burning fireplace and bay fronted window and window seat, then leading on to a contemporary extended kitchen/breakfast room; French doors open from here onto to a secluded, pretty garden beyond which is a separate studio cottage known as "The Old Tin Factory"!
Upstairs is a generous master bedroom with period sash windows; underfoot a rich, beautifully restored original wooden floor. There is a second and completely separate double bedroom at the rear whilst a large and comfortable bathroom for both sits next to the master bedroom with views of the trees and also with a similarly restored floor. A discrete airing cupboard on the landing also houses washing and drying machines. A second loo is situated under the stairs alongside ample storage.
The "piece de resistance" is a south facing, self-contained, studio cottage; this would also make a sizeable home office. The first floor is an open gallery and the whole has masses of light facing onto the pretty garden.
Sitting in the garden here you might feel as though you were somewhere in the country, the house has a rather wonderful peaceful and tranquil ambience.
Strode Road is off the Munster Road within walking distance of the shops, bars and restaurants of Munster village. Nearby bus routes on allow you to be in South Kensington within minutes.
